跳到主要內容

[Windows 8 / 8.1 App] Deploying enterprise apps -- Sideload with Add -AppPackage

封裝好你的APP後,接下來,就是透過sideload(側載)來安裝。

Sideload的方式有兩種:Add-AppPackage(PowerShell cmdlet)(安裝後只給pad上某user使用) 或是 DISM(Deployment Image Servicing and Management)command-line tool(安裝後能給pad上所有user使用).

我們先以Powershell進行Sideload。


[準備工作]將群組原則設定為“允許安裝的應用程式”
1.搜尋“RUN",找到後點開。

2.輸入”gpedit.msc",輸入完畢按下"ok".

3.出現"Local Group Policy Editor"視窗,依序選擇:「Computer Configuration -> Administrative Templates -> Windows Component -> App Package Deployment」

4.滑鼠雙擊“Allow all trusted apps to install”.

5.出現編輯視窗,左上角選擇“Enabled",再按下OK,即完成設定。

6.檢查註冊碼,看看「HKEY_LOCAL_MACHINE\Software\Policies\Microsoft\Windows\Appx\AllowAllTrustedApps」的值是否為1。




[開始部署]
1.從Server複製封裝好的程式(整個Folder:AppPackages)到本機(透過隨身碟或網芳)

2.打開資料夾,滑鼠右鍵按下“Add-AppDevPackage”,選擇“Run with PowerShell”.

3.若是第一次安裝這支APP,系統會要求認證,按下”Enter"繼續...(接下來其實就是一直按enter或y就搞定了)


4.安裝認證完後,按下“y“,接著安裝APP...

5.APP安裝成功,按下“enter"結束安裝。

6.到開始畫面,就看的到安裝好的APP.(Windows 8.1要到應用程式列表裡才看的到)



留言

這個網誌中的熱門文章

台大教授的網站

陳少傑教授 http://soclab.ee.ntu.edu.tw/http2005/ CAD System Lab 軟硬體共同設計 (Hardware-Software Co-Design) Introduction to Electronic Design Automation 計算機結構 (Computer Architecture) 陳耀文教授 Introduction to Digital systems, Spring 1998 Introduction to VLSI Design, Fall 2000 Physical Design for Nanometer ICs, Spring 2007 Algorithms, Fall 2007 NTU SOC VSLI-EDA

[SQL]暫存資料表重覆確認(temp table)

在MS SQL Server下, 若要避開暫存資料表重覆建立的問題, 可以使用T-SQL語法判斷:OBJECT_ID('tempdb..#TEMP_TABLE_Name') 例如: IF OBJECT_ID('tempdb..#TEMP_TABLE') is not NULL DELETE FROM #TEMP_TABLE --暫存資料表已存在 ELSE Create TABLE #TEMP_TABLE(CITY NVARCHAR(255),TOWNS NVARCHAR(255)) --暫存資料表未存在